11002254136 has 16 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 20631936600. Its totient is φ = 5500404384.
The previous prime is 11002254031. The next prime is 11002254143. The reversal of 11002254136 is 63145220011.
It is a happy number.
It is a self number, because there is not a number n which added to its sum of digits gives 11002254136.
It is a congruent number.
It is an unprimeable number.
It is a polite number, since it can be written in 3 ways as a sum of consecutive naturals, for example, 22651 + ... + 150058.
Almost surely, 211002254136 is an apocalyptic number.
It is an amenable number.
11002254136 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(9629682464).
11002254136 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.
11002254136 is an evil number, because the sum of its binary digits is even.
The sum of its prime factors is 180678 (or 180674 counting only the distinct ones).
The product of its (nonzero) digits is 1440, while the sum is 25.
Adding to 11002254136 its reverse (63145220011), we get a palindrome (74147474147).
The spelling of 11002254136 in words is "eleven billion, two million, two hundred fifty-four thousand, one hundred thirty-six".
